Translating science into effective treatments
From the laboratory to the patient

Biomedical research aims to transform fundamental lab discoveries into practical clinical applications. It plays a key role in reducing time between identifying biological mechanisms and developing effective treatment. This approach requires skilled collaboration between trained researchers, clinicians, and engineers to adapt scientific innovations to clinical constraints. By focusing on efficacy, safety, and applicability, translational research accelerates access to new therapies and strengthens the real impact of scientific careers on public health.

CT Scanner

Obtain detailed images of internal organs and biological tissues.

MRI

Allows for precise clinical examination of soft tissues and brain.

Ultrasound

Technicians visualize internal organs and safely monitor pregnancy.

ECG

Measures electrical heart activity to detect clinical cardiac abnormalities.

Automated Blood Analyzer

Perform automated laboratory tests detecting pathologies or deficiencies.

Endoscope

Allows surgeons to examine the body interior, stomach, respiratory tract, or joints.
